Outlook

Looking ahead, Clearway Energy’s near-term trajectory may hinge on whether shares can breach established technical boundaries. A decisive move above the $40.05 resistance level could signal renewed buying conviction, potentially drawing momentum-driven interest and targeting higher price zones. This bullish scenario would likely require supportive catalysts, such as easing interest rate concerns or favorable renewable energy policy developments, which analysts note historically buoy utility-like valuations.

Conversely, a breakdown below the $36.23 support zone might invite additional selling pressure, exposing the stock to lower support levels. This bearish path could materialize if macroeconomic headwinds intensify—persistent inflation or a more hawkish Federal Reserve stance—which could compress valuation multiples across capital-intensive sectors. The company’s contracted revenue base may offer some cushion, but broader sector sentiment often overshadows fundamental insulation during risk-off shifts.

In the absence of a clear catalyst, CWEN may continue to trade within the current range, with neutral technical indicators suggesting balanced momentum. Investors monitoring the shares frequently cite the support/resistance framework for position management, while remaining attentive to policy headlines and treasury yield movements that could tip the balance toward either scenario.
